Re: [PATCH v4] netfilter: nf_conntrack_sip: Handle Cisco 7941/7945 IP phones

On Mon, Dec 17, 2012 at 08:33:58PM -0800, Kevin Cernekee wrote:
Most SIP devices use a source port of 5060/udp on SIP requests, so the
response automatically comes back to port 5060:

    phone_ip:5060 -> proxy_ip:5060   REGISTER
    proxy_ip:5060 -> phone_ip:5060   100 Trying

The newer Cisco IP phones, however, use a randomly chosen high source
port for the SIP request but expect the response on port 5060:

    phone_ip:49173 -> proxy_ip:5060  REGISTER
    proxy_ip:5060 -> phone_ip:5060   100 Trying

Standard Linux NAT, with or without nf_nat_sip, will send the reply back
to port 49173, not 5060:

    phone_ip:49173 -> proxy_ip:5060  REGISTER
    proxy_ip:5060 -> phone_ip:49173  100 Trying

But the phone is not listening on 49173, so it will never see the reply.

This patch modifies nf_*_sip to work around this quirk by extracting
the SIP response port from the Via: header, iff the source IP in the
packet header matches the source IP in the SIP request.
